Miles and Miles

There are several filks [ETA: about Miles Vorkosigan] of Hedy West's folk song "500 Miles", such as Lee Gold's "Aral's Lament".  "Lord, there's one! Lord, there's two! Lord, there's three! Lord, there's four!  Lord, there's five hundred Miles in our home."

Are there any of the Proclaimers' "500 Miles"?  Something like "And I would clone 500 Miles / And I would clone 500 more / And send them off to Ceta Prime / And start an interstellar war" or whatever?

And in double-checking my details for this post, I see that there's also a "2000 Miles" by the Pretenders, which I don't think I'd ever heard of before.
